I have looked at a couple money management strategies. And have decided on the ever so popular "cash envelopes" method. It is as simple as it sounds. At the end of this month M.G and I will sit down and decide (after bills) what it is that we spend money on and make envelopes for each thing. So... gas for the car, groceries, health and beauty, coffee, Owen, and probably date nights. There may also be one for each of us to use on whatever we like through out the month (fingers crossed).

I will also be trying to make a bi-weekly meal plan with the theory that going to the store 2 times per month will make impulse spending happen less often. Right now I just fly by the seat of my pants with meals. Cooking what ever sounds good and skipping off to the store whenever we need/want something. This behavior must be curbed as it is contributing to my spending more on things we don't need. I really need to be more intentional about what I am buying and what I am fixing for my family.
